Sensex ends marginally weak at 76,138.97 pts

Mumbai, Feb 13 (UNI) The BSE Sensex remained negative for the seventh consecutive session on Thursday, declining 32.11 pts to settle at 76,138.97 as selling pressure was seen in Technology, IT, and Oil and Gas stocks. RBI Guv meets MDs, CEOs of NBFCs; stresses for sound practices for inclusive development

Mumbai, Feb 13 (UNI) RBI Governor Sanjay Malhotra on Thursday held a meeting with the Managing Directors and CEOs of select Non-Banking Financial Companies (NBFCs) across all layers, including Government NBFCs, Housing Finance Companies and Micro-Finance Institutions and stressed upon balancing growth aspirations with sound practices for ensuring inclusive development, customer protection and financial stability….
